LED COB vs SMD: Which is Better?

When it comes to LED lighting technology, two popular options often come up: Chip-on-Board (COB) and Surface-Mount Device (SMD) LEDs. Each has its own unique characteristics, advantages, and drawbacks. Here’s a comparative guide to help you understand which option might be better suited for your needs.

  1. Definition:
    • COB LEDs: These consist of multiple LED chips mounted directly on a substrate, creating a single lighting module that offers high intensity.
    • SMD LEDs: These are individual LED chips that are soldered onto a circuit board, allowing for a more versatile arrangement and design.
  2. Brightness:
    • COB: Produces a high lumen output, making it ideal for applications that require intense lighting, such as in commercial settings.
    • SMD: While generally less bright than COB, SMD LEDs can still offer significant brightness levels and are suitable for a range of uses.
  3. Heat Dissipation:
    • COB: Efficiently dissipates heat; however, if not properly managed, it can lead to reduced lifespan.
    • SMD: Generates less heat compared to COB and can often remain cooler during operation.
  4. Design Flexibility:
    • COB: Offers limited design flexibility due to its bulkier design.
    • SMD: Highly versatile, with a wide array of shapes and sizes available to fit many different applications.
  5. Applications:
    • COB: Commonly used in downlights, streetlights, and high-wattage applications.
    • SMD: Ideal for general lighting, LED strips, and decorative lighting solutions.
  6. Cost:
    • COB: Generally more expensive due to its higher output and technology.
    • SMD: Usually more budget-friendly, making it a popular choice for many households and DIY projects.
  7. Lifespan:
    • COB: Can last around 50,000 hours with proper heat management.
    • SMD: Also around 50,000 hours, but it may depend more on the quality of the product.

In conclusion, the choice between COB and SMD LEDs ultimately depends on your specific needs. For high-intensity lighting and efficient heat dissipation, COB may be the preferred choice. However, if you’re looking for versatility, cooler operation, and cost-effectiveness, SMD is likely the better option. Assess your requirements before making a decision, as both technologies have their unique strengths.
